Feng shui is an ancient Chinese way of creating balance that looks at energy and location in many parts of your daily life, including space. Vastu shastra, on the other hand, tries to make sure that Indian architecture has scientifically correct balances. In fact, “architecture science” is the correct translation.

The commanding posture is one of the most important and important parts of Feng Shui. It’s easy to do, and you should start with your bed, which represents you, your desk, which represents your work, and your stove, which represents your money and how you eat in the outside world. According to the rules for the commanding position, you should face the door but not be right across from it. This means that you should be able to see the door but not be right across from it.

Why wouldn’t you want a window near where you sleep?

Because glass is not as strong as a wall, you might feel less safe. Because it is brighter near the window, the sun may keep you from getting a good night’s sleep. Near the window, the changes in temperature are stronger. Feng shui rules about how to set up a bed say not to do it because it takes away good energy.
